Man from Edgware charged with multiple offences

A man from Edgware has been charged with multiple offences following an investigation by the Local Crime Unit in Hertsmere.

A 36-year-old man from Edgware, Harrow, has been charged with the following:

– Three counts of robbery
– Three counts of possession of an offensive weapon in a public place
– Two counts of making off without payment
– One count of theft from a shop
– One count of possession of a knife blade/sharp pointed article in a public place

– One count of possession of Class A drug
– One count of acquiring/using/possessing criminal property
– One count of fraudulently using a registration mark/registration document
– One count of using a motor vehicle on a road/public place without third party insurance
– One count of driving a motor vehicle otherwise in accordance with a licence

The man appeared at Hatfield Magistrates’ Court yesterday (Monday 3 April). He was remanded in custody and is next due to appear at St Albans Crown Court on Tuesday 2 May.

Some of the charges relate to offences which are alleged to have been committed in Bushey, Edgware and Harrow between Sunday 5 March and Saturday 1 April.
